On the top, protein expression in current human tissue, based on all annotated cell types, is reported with the units not detected (n), low (l), medium (m) and high (h). Underneath, protein expression in each annotated cell type are reported using the same units. Protein expression data is based on knowledge-based annotation. For genes where more than one antibody has been used, a collective score is set. If knowledge-based annotation could not be performed for a gene, no data is displayed here. A summary of mRNA expression data available for current tissue based on several datasets. The mRNA expression levels in human tissues are based on RNA-seq data generated by the Human Protein Atlas HPA, Genotype-Tissue Expression GTEx portal and CAGE data generated by the FANTOM5 consortium. Consensus normalized expression levels for human tissues was created by combining the data from HPA and GTEx datasets. The mRNA expression levels in pig brain are based on RNA-seq data generated by the Human Protein Atlas, and for mouse brain HPA data and in situ hybridization generated by the Allen brain atlas dataset are reported.

Antibody staining in the annotated cell types in the current human tissue is reported as not detected, low, medium, or high, based on conventional immunohistochemistry profiling in selected tissues. This score is based on the combination of the staining intensity and fraction of stained cells. Each image is clickable and will lead to virtual microscopy that enables deeper exploration of all samples and also displays staining intensity scores, fraction scores and subcellular localization as well as patient and tissue information for each sample.
Ascending and descending describe two types of gradient, based on difference in staining intensity between enterocytes in crypts and apical enterocytes.
Ascending - the staining intensity is stronger in apical enterocytes (towards the lumen) compared to enterocytes in the crypts (gland based)
Descending - the staining is weaker in apical enterocytes compared to enterocytes in crypts

RNA-Seq data generated by the Genotype-Tissue Expression (GTEx) project from human tissues is reported as mean nTPM. More information can be found on the GTEx portal.
Distribution across the dataset is visualized with box plots, shown as median and 25th and 75th percentiles. Points are displayed as outliers if they are above or below 1.5 times the interquartile range. nTPM values of the individual samples are presented next to the box plot.
